When deciding how much coverage you need for life insurance, take a look at how your family operates and what the implications would be if you were not there. Each member of your family will have their own particular needs that will have to be taken care of if a death in the family occurs. Your goal is to make sure that your family is covered the way you see it fit, should anything happen to you in the near future, you want to feel secure if you leave them behind.

Term insurance can be more affordable but it is not a permanent policy. The main advantage of a term life policies is the savings you can keep. Keep in mind that permanent life insurance serves as a financial asset that never expires, and you can always borrow money from it with no tax consequences. However, term life insurance will only be effective for a certain period of time. After that, it must be renewed at a new rate.

Be certain to obtain sufficient coverage when buying life insurance. A good insurance should cover your debts, your mortgage, your loans, and even cover the education of your children.

Some people can save money by purchasing their life insurance from a financial adviser. When you purchase a policy from an insurance broker, the broker will earn a commission. However, financial advisors are paid a regular fee for each policy sold. Because they already know what they will be paid, a financial adviser may not be as pushy when trying to sell you something, and are likely to be more honest with you.

Make sure that you land the proper levels and limits of coverage for your life insurance before you make the final commitment. It can be difficult to accurately ascertain the amount of money that is required; however, doing this will alleviate a lot of your concerns. Think about your mortgage and loans, the college tuition for your children or the retirement expenses of your spouse, for instance.
